Output 153c3e4d014409fd6b7a4ea856e936aee39f84b7db5bf414d31f8ef0902dbfa2:1

value
80295940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0522c7ee12aa9d1a43e84b6e47ad6a7c51e4aef0 OP_EQUAL
address
32AAy8MDc4DjwHJHTF6zqBQ3gb7YNgMnUZ
transaction
153c3e4d014409fd6b7a4ea856e936aee39f84b7db5bf414d31f8ef0902dbfa2
confirmations
130705
spent
true